8/5/2013 - slimvine Likes this wine:
92 points
It started out with nice aromatics and a complex bouquet. Berry, cherry and mineral notes with elegance and finesse on the palate with a long pleasant finish. Fine polished tannins. Not a powerhouse, and that's good we weren't looking for that to go with plank grilled Alaskan Salmon. Big success! very enjoyable with really good lines.

1/7/2013 - slimvine Likes this wine:
94 points
Beautiful aromatics, nicely balanced with a very fine texture. Elegant and rich without being overdone. Color is lighter than many but that isn't an issue to its quality (probably has a little Grenache in blend).
This is what I look for in a Syrah that is more Rhone styled.

12/28/2012 - slimvine wrote:
88 points
Cooking spice notes, briary, intense and focused varietal (Cabernet Franc). Ripe and somewhat tannic, dense black fruits, minerals with structure. Ideal with beef. We had it with a grilled Flat Iron steak, would be really good with lamb. Broad on the palate, good depth and length with a spicy finish.

12/29/2012 - slimvine wrote:
92 points
Golden straw color. Beautiful texture with a waxy broadness across the palate. Brilliant balance, honeysuckle and white nectarine accented with a neat minerality, lemon and limestone. The finish is clean and relatively long for this varietal. This may be the best Soave I have had in years including when I was in Italy three months ago. Perfect with the turkey-olive oia and garlic Linguine I had with it.
